But this mechanism helps to keep Simtel alive] What's new? That's the first 1.1.x uplodade to Simtel so here are new things taking 1.0.10 as reference: The library fixes a few bugs and provides a much more refined configuration mechanism. It also have support for compiling with gcc 3.x and use of MSS memory debugger. The examples now can be compiled without RHIDE. I included a dialog editor, it needs some adjustments but is nice. It also includes some new stuff that doesn't directly affect djgpp target but are important, like CygWin, MinGW and BC++ 5.5 support. It means you can compile native Win32 versions. In the UNIX front the library now was adjusted to compile and work with Linux/x86, Linux/Alpha, Linux/PPC and Linux/SPARC. I also tested FreeBSD, and works with some limitations. The code compiles for Solaris but doesn't properly work yet. What is TV? TV is a C++ frame work to create applications that have a nice user interface in text mode. It provides windows, dialogs, buttons, mouse support, etc. SET -- Salvador Eduardo Tropea (SET).
